日韩黑丝制服一区视频播放|日韩欧美人妻丝袜视频在线观看|九九影院一级蜜桃|亚洲中文在线导航|青草草视频在线观看|婷婷五月色伊人网站|日本一区二区在线|国产AV一二三四区毛片|正在播放久草视频|亚洲色图精品一区

分享

什么是開放平臺?

 Anya131 2010-09-25

 什么是開放平臺?Manyou誕生對站長的機(jī)會


    在互聯(lián)網(wǎng)時代,把網(wǎng)站的服務(wù)封裝成一系列計算機(jī)易識別的數(shù)據(jù)接口開放出去,供第三方開發(fā)者使用,這種行為就叫做Open API,提供開放API的平臺本身就被稱為開放平臺。通過開放平臺,網(wǎng)站不僅能提供對Web網(wǎng)頁的簡單訪問,還可以進(jìn)行復(fù)雜的數(shù)據(jù)交互,將它們的Web網(wǎng) 站轉(zhuǎn)換為與操作系統(tǒng)等價的開發(fā)平臺。第三方開發(fā)者可以基于這些已經(jīng)存在的、公開的Web網(wǎng)站而開發(fā)豐富多彩的應(yīng)用。
    2007年5月,F(xiàn)acebook正式開放其應(yīng)用編程接口(Application Programming Interface),這被稱為Facebook開放平臺(Facebook Platform),第三方軟件開發(fā)者可以開發(fā)在Facebook網(wǎng)站運(yùn)行的應(yīng)用程序。不久Google也宣布開放自己的社交應(yīng)用平臺 OpenSocial,Google的開放觸動了微軟的神經(jīng),在2005年9月,微軟推出其“Web平臺”(Web Platform)策略,策略中包括公開MSN Search等一些公共Web網(wǎng)站的API、發(fā)布更好的開發(fā)工具等措施。這也使得開放大潮風(fēng)起云涌,F(xiàn)lickr、Youtube等一系列網(wǎng)站也都緊隨其 后,紛紛對自己的服務(wù)提供了API供第三方開發(fā)者使用。一時間,“開放平臺”成了全球互聯(lián)網(wǎng)中最為流行的關(guān)鍵詞之一。
    中國的互聯(lián)網(wǎng)業(yè)界也在經(jīng)歷著相同的過程,繼Facebook之后,Manyou、校內(nèi)網(wǎng)、51網(wǎng)也都紛紛發(fā)布了自己的開放平臺。越來越多的人加入到開發(fā)者 的行列中,在創(chuàng)造了巨大的商業(yè)價值的同時,也為更多的草根開發(fā)者提供了巨大的創(chuàng)新空間,將互聯(lián)網(wǎng)信息的價值最大化。
    在眾多的開放平臺之中,根據(jù)所服務(wù)的主體不同,也將開放平臺分為兩類,一類是中心化開放平臺,以Facebook、校內(nèi)網(wǎng)等為代表的開放平臺,平臺所提供 的API主要是針對自身的網(wǎng)站提供應(yīng)用開發(fā)接口,與之對接的應(yīng)用只為自身網(wǎng)站服務(wù);還有一種是分布式開放平臺,在國外以Google提出的開放標(biāo)準(zhǔn)為代 表,在國內(nèi)則以Manyou為代表,這類平臺在提供一個標(biāo)準(zhǔn)API后,即可將平臺上的多個應(yīng)用推向所有支持該標(biāo)準(zhǔn)的網(wǎng)站,像國內(nèi)的Manyou開放平臺, 已為數(shù)萬個網(wǎng)站提供這種服務(wù)。
    目前,Manyou Open Platform(Manyou開放平臺,MYOP)的開發(fā)和技術(shù)支持服務(wù)均由Comsenz發(fā)起并提供。它能與數(shù)萬個啟用UCenter Home軟件的SNS網(wǎng)站實現(xiàn)應(yīng)用的對接和互通。對于應(yīng)用開發(fā)者來說,MYOP是連接自身應(yīng)用服務(wù)器與數(shù)萬UCenter Home網(wǎng)站的通信橋梁。MYOP通過專有API與UCenter Home進(jìn)行通信,根據(jù)應(yīng)用開發(fā)者的需要,調(diào)用UCenter Home的相應(yīng)數(shù)據(jù),并將其緩存,封裝成若干API接口,以供應(yīng)用開發(fā)者使用。
    由于UCenter Home被設(shè)計成可以在幾乎任何支持PHP/MySQL的虛擬主機(jī)或服務(wù)器上使用,而應(yīng)用開發(fā)者通常又需要大量頻繁存取UCenter Home上的相關(guān)數(shù)據(jù),以使得應(yīng)用能夠和UCenter Home用戶網(wǎng)站緊密整合,成為網(wǎng)站的一部分。因此,考慮到UCenter Home復(fù)雜的服務(wù)器環(huán)境及UCenter Home安裝服務(wù)器運(yùn)算能力、存儲能力的限制,MYOP致力于分擔(dān)UCenter Home服務(wù)器的數(shù)據(jù)存取壓力,使得應(yīng)用開發(fā)者能夠盡可能不受到速度影響,充分使用API接口,滿足自身需要。
    MYOP由較強(qiáng)運(yùn)算能力的服務(wù)器集群構(gòu)成,通過對UCenter Home用戶網(wǎng)站數(shù)據(jù)的緩存及分布式處理,保證應(yīng)用開發(fā)者對API響應(yīng)速度的需求。由于MYOP與UCenter Home用戶網(wǎng)站服務(wù)器只使用較為簡單的數(shù)據(jù)同步和觸發(fā)機(jī)制,同時確保無論API如何被應(yīng)用調(diào)用,都基本不會影響到用戶網(wǎng)站服務(wù)器的穩(wěn)定運(yùn)行。
同 時,MYOP能在一定程度上解決同一個應(yīng)用運(yùn)行于不同版本的UCenter Home上的兼容性問題。MYOP與UCenter Home之間的專有API接口,將盡可能地考慮不同版本UCenter Home的差異性問題,使得應(yīng)用開發(fā)者不必過多地受到UCenter Home版本差異性的困擾。但不可避免的是,如同所有軟件產(chǎn)品一樣,隨著技術(shù)的發(fā)展,在UCenter Home產(chǎn)品架構(gòu)進(jìn)行重大升級或調(diào)整的情況下,有可能應(yīng)用開發(fā)者仍然需要進(jìn)行一些版本適配的工作,以確保應(yīng)用可以完好地運(yùn)行于新的產(chǎn)品中。
    值得應(yīng)用開發(fā)者注意的是,所有基于MYOP開發(fā)的應(yīng)用程序,事實上邏輯層都是運(yùn)行于應(yīng)用開發(fā)者自己的服務(wù)器,經(jīng)過MYOP的代理,或IFrame方式,展 現(xiàn)在各種UCenter Home用戶網(wǎng)站上。因此MYOP提供的API,是一套真正實現(xiàn)一次編寫,到處運(yùn)行的協(xié)議。
    得益于MYOP與UCenter Home的緊密整合特性,對于訪問者而言,在訪問各種不同類型的UCenter Home用戶網(wǎng)站時,均會感覺到這些MYOP應(yīng)用程序是運(yùn)行在UCenter Home用戶網(wǎng)站上的,從而獲得十分良好的使用體驗,而實際上這些應(yīng)用程序所實現(xiàn)的功能,是由UCenter Home+MYOP+應(yīng)用服務(wù)器共同提供的。
    站長都知道,在互聯(lián)網(wǎng)上用戶是無國界、無地域的,每天都有許許多多的新鮮事物在吸引著用戶,防止用戶流失到其他網(wǎng)站最好的辦法就是站長自己提供更豐富的功 能滿足用戶的需求。也正因為如此,站長開始紛紛選擇UCenter Home建立了屬于自己的SNS網(wǎng)站,而MYOP則是幫站長拉近同大型SNS網(wǎng)站之間距離的助力器。
    在此之前,站長更多地還是依靠安裝獨(dú)立的服務(wù)器插件來滿足用戶個性化的需求,然而,許多應(yīng)用插件由于不能提供持續(xù)更新和后續(xù)維護(hù),升級起來十分麻煩,有個 別還會存在兼容性和安全性的問題。而MYOP平臺的出現(xiàn),正解決了這個一直以來困擾大多數(shù)垂直網(wǎng)站,尤其是個人站長的難題。即使站長自己沒有團(tuán)隊開發(fā)網(wǎng)站 新的服務(wù)功能,站長也可以免費(fèi)使用MYOP上的多種個性化應(yīng)用來滿足自身網(wǎng)民用戶的多元化需求。于是,大多數(shù)中小站點嫁接Manyou,將能和主流的 SNS網(wǎng)站一樣,在第一時間提供給用戶最流行、最穩(wěn)定的應(yīng)用,而不必在發(fā)布了新版本時,因為插件去做艱難而痛苦的選擇。


    本站是提供個人知識管理的網(wǎng)絡(luò)存儲空間,所有內(nèi)容均由用戶發(fā)布,不代表本站觀點。請注意甄別內(nèi)容中的聯(lián)系方式、誘導(dǎo)購買等信息,謹(jǐn)防詐騙。如發(fā)現(xiàn)有害或侵權(quán)內(nèi)容,請點擊一鍵舉報。
    轉(zhuǎn)藏 分享 獻(xiàn)花(0

    0條評論

    發(fā)表

    請遵守用戶 評論公約

    類似文章 更多